Master Garden enthusiasts undertake 40 hours of training to become gardening volunteers. With demonstration and instructional programs, they extend research-based details throughout the state. This outreach consists of on-site yard centers, area beautification tasks, plant sales, public talking, study, and more. As the youngest participants of Arkansas' Master Garden enthusiast program, siblings Jakin and Elia Puzzle claimed they enjoy to use their training to spread out appeal in Craighead Region.(College of Arkansas Division of Agriculture)In 2024, Arkansas Master Gardeners had 3,456 volunteers covering 65 counties, reporting greater than 87,000 education hours and greater than 190,000 solution hours.

The USDA Plant Strength Area Map is the standard whereby gardeners and growers can establish which perennial plants are more than likely to grow at an area. The map is based on the typical yearly extreme minimum wintertime temperature level, displayed as 10-degree F zones and 5-degree F fifty percent zones. Find out a lot more: Expansion Master Garden enthusiast volunteers discover a variety of horticulture skills and research study based info. In exchange for their training, they share what they have discovered with their area. How Master Garden enthusiast volunteers share knowledge in their neighborhoods: Presentation Garden Unity Park and Neighborhood Gardens, Lenoir, NC "Ask an Extension Master Gardener Volunteer" Booth at Farmers Markets and Regional Events Classes/Workshops Community Gardens Presentation Gardens Yard Tours Help Desk or Garden Info Line Plant Sale Social Network (Facebook, Twitter, Blog sites) Speaker's Bureau Internet site Young people Horticulture Each county's Extension Master Gardener program is made up of different elements in order to satisfy the special needs of that county.
